- 博客(9)
- 收藏
- 关注
原创 CSS 自定义多选框样式
今天看了一个做 Todo List 的视频,学了一招,可以自定义多选框的样式,只用 CSS 就可以做到。起步先写一些关于表单最基础的 HTML 和 CSS。下面的 HTML 表单允许你选择多个颜色:<form> <fieldset> <legend>Choose Your Color</legend> <ul> <li> <input type="checkbox" nam
2020-06-08 13:47:37
3358
原创 HTTPS、非对称加密、数字签名、数字证书、SSL/TLS
????非对称加密SSL/TLS 四次握手参考非对称加密服务器有两个密钥,一个公钥 Public Key,一个私钥 Private Key,用任意一个密钥加密的信息都能用另一个密钥解密。一个用私钥解密公钥的例子是服务端解密客户端信息:客户端用公钥加密信息,发送给服务器,服务器收到后用私钥解密,由于私钥只有服务器拥有,所以这个消息只对发送者和这个持有私钥的服务器可见。一个用公钥解密私钥的例子是数字签名:服务器给客户端发送消息时,要为这个消息签字,以证明是服务器自己发的。服务器首先用一个 Hash
2020-05-21 22:02:56
480
原创 JavaScript 中的弱类型,动态类型
JavaScript 是一门弱类型(weakly typed),动态类型(dynamically typed)的编程语言,其中它弱类型的特性让人又爱又恨,既带来了一些简洁的语法,在一定程度上提升了开发者的编码速度,也带来了一些坑,增加了项目维护的难度。本文介绍 JavaScript 中弱类型的一些体现方面,看看我们能如何更好的利用它。编程语言的类型编程语言可以被分为弱类型或强类型,静态类型或...
2020-03-06 21:55:25
2314
原创 Python 初学者入门 Flask
Flask 入门最近为了写一个微信小程序的后端,接触了 Flask 这个框架,阅读了官方文档和一些博文,我认为官方文档写的非常不错,很适合入门。这一周也写了很多 Flask 代码,但由于我没有系统学习过 Python,所以在阅读文档时候遇到了一些与 Python 相关的问题,在这里记录下来,可以作为对 Python 初学者阅读 Flask 文档的一种补充。创建虚拟环境无论开发什么 Pyth...
2020-03-02 12:18:47
241
原创 补码是什么
补码是什么2 的补码(2’s complement),以下简称补码。几乎所有的计算机都通过补码来表示有符号整数,在 C 语言中,数据类型 int 代表长度为 4-Bytes (32-bits) 的有符号数,可表示的范围为 [−231,231−1][-2^{31}, 2^{31} - 1][−231,231−1],其中正数部分的补码与我们的直觉相同,负数的补码形式需要一些转换,本文介绍补码的各种转...
2020-03-02 12:16:58
5586
5
原创 如何让java放出音乐
一个Music类music.javapackage indi.wscmars.game;import java.io.File;import java.io.IOException;import javax.sound.sampled.AudioFormat;import javax.sound.sampled.AudioInputStream;import javax.s...
2018-12-19 20:20:23
430
原创 java 设计一个名为Complex的复数类来表示复数以及完成复数的运算,覆盖toString方法,实现Cloneable接口
Complex.javaimport java.math.BigDecimal;import java.math.RoundingMode;import java.util.Scanner;public class Complex implements Cloneable{ //dataField private double realPart; private double...
2018-11-26 20:32:29
7948
1
原创 基于前面已经完成的Account类,设计一个新的账户类(添加ArrayList类型的transations数据域)
NewAccount.javapackage account;import java.util.ArrayList;public class NewAccount extends Account { //data_field private String name; private ArrayList<Transation> transation; //con...
2018-11-18 11:58:20
2746
3
原创 Java 类Account模拟ATM机
Account.javapackage account;import java.util.Date;public class Account { //dataField private int id = 0; private double balance; private double annualInterestRate; Date dateCreated; //con...
2018-11-09 14:55:56
2346
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人